Output 87bb7a660ffe9f6219a0c05eb1ca9ab0ed5bf6eec806c3f3605cc54477c02e66:51

value
581659565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d48acbb3be8645bdc591e5df403a08f1069b52 OP_EQUAL
address
3H5i4TeJrNdXC8CgSoet3HiEuvZEBc2EWC
transaction
87bb7a660ffe9f6219a0c05eb1ca9ab0ed5bf6eec806c3f3605cc54477c02e66